Re: Trying to find my first ever cache - inner Melbourne in 2005

Post by jonnosan+2 » 18 February 12 9:39 pm

Except - the timestamp (03:50:13 ) is inconsistent with the fact the photo is cleary taken in the daylight. And a quick google for the camera model brought up this page http://www.trustedreviews.com/Fujifilm- ... era_review which claims that model was only released in July of 2005, which would make it impossible to have used it in feb 2005.

So I reckon the camera date/time was never set up. It probably defaults (on initial power up) to say 2005-01-1.

jonnosan+2
Posts: 48
Joined: 20 September 11 10:29 pm
Location: Leura, NSW, Oz

Re: Trying to find my first ever cache - inner Melbourne in 2005

Post by jonnosan+2 » 18 February 12 9:54 pm

I found a copy of the camera manual at http://www.scribd.com/doc/973136/FinePi ... manual-PDF and page 14 confirms the date & time needs to be set one first power up after purchase or "when the batteries have been removed and the camera has been left for a long period".

The screen shots also suggest the default is 2005-01-01

So I reckon all the EXIF data can say is the photo was probably taken 6 weeks after the camera was purchased.
